Rally against Putin in Helsinki

A rally was arranged against Vladimir Putin in Helsinki on Wednesday, when he attended the Baltic Sea Action Summit in the Finlandia House.

Some 40 Chechen refugees, mostly recently arrived Chechens of younger age, gathered in Helsinki order to protest against Putin. Several posters reminding of crimes against the Chechen people were hang up, and the snow was covered with blood in order to remind of the bloodshed Putin initiated in 2009.

At the protest meeting, Chechen national music was played and several participiants had large flags of Ichkeria with them. Speeches were hold by means of loudspeakers, reminding of killed Presidents and other prominent persons (PRESIDENTS: Dzhokhar Dudaev, Gekhi-Chu, ChRI, 21 april 1996, Russian rocket strike; Zelimkhan Yandarbiyev, Doha, Qatar, 13 february 2004, blown up by Russian terrorists; Aslan Maskhadov, Doykur-Evl, ChRI, 8 march 2005, killed fighting the occupational forces; Abdul Khalim Sadullayev, Argun, ChRI, 17 june 2006, killed fighting the occupational forces; PROMINENT PERSONS: Ruslan Alikhadzhiyev, May 17, 2000, kidnapped by occupational forces, disappeared without a trace; Turpal-Ali Atgeriyev, August 18, 2002, tortured to death in russia; Aslambek Abdulkhadzhiev, August 26, 2002, Shali, ChRI, killed in action while fighting by occupational forces; Salman Raduyev, December 2002, tortured to death in russia prison; Vakha Arsanov, May 15, 2005, Grozny, killed by occupational forces; Khamzat Gelayev, February 28, 2004, Chechen mountains killed fighting Russian occupational forces; Shamil Basayev, July 10, 2006, Ekazhevo, blown up by Russian terrorists).
